Popularity of Structural Engineering at Illinois Tech

In 2021, 8 students received their master’s degree in structural engineering from Illinois Tech. This makes it the #5 most popular school for structural engineering master’s degree candidates in the country.

Illinois Tech Structural Engineering Master’s Program

All of the 8 students who graduated with a Master’s in structural engineering from Illinois Tech in 2021 were men.
